Finding Reliable Tenants in London: A Landlord's Guide

Securing the right tenant in London landlord tips uk can be a challenge for some landlord. It's involves considerably than just posting a listing. Careful vetting is completely critical to ensure your investment and reduce potential issues. Start by conducting comprehensive background assessments including credit history and prior rental references. Utilize property referencing companies which can provide helpful insights. In conclusion, always rely on your instinct – if something doesn't feel right, it's best to move on.

London Rental Market Trends: What Tenants and Property Owners Need to Know

The city's hire market continues to undergo shifts, presenting both challenges and opportunities for tenants and landlords. Lately, rental growth have slowed down, although common costs remain high across many boroughs. Notably, smaller apartments are demonstrating lesser demand compared to family-sized residences. Moreover, interest rates and the expenses are impacting tenant financial capacity, maybe leading to a decrease in hire fees. Property owners are advised to carefully assess these trends when setting rental costs and managing their holdings.

How to Find Occupants Quickly: Your a Property Hire Checklist

Securing quality tenants quickly in London's competitive landscape requires a efficient approach. First, verify your listing is eye-catching with high-quality photos and a thorough description showcasing the room's best features. Then, extensively distribute it across popular platforms like Rightmove, Zoopla, and OpenRent. Consider offering a online viewing to appeal to potential applicants who can’t view in person. Finally, move swiftly with credit reports and interact openly with promising candidates to obtain the suitable match for your a room.
